About this sunscreen

ASTALIFT D-UV Clear White Solution SPF 50+ PA++++ is a high-SPF sunscreen pairing titanium dioxide with the chemical filter butyl methoxydibenzoylmethane. It wears lightweight with a matte finish, keeps white cast low and is generally a good base under makeup. The formula is low on the pore-clogging scale and does not commonly sting. Protection is rated moderate and the overall score is 67.2/100, making it a comfortable daily face SPF with a clean matte feel, though its filter set leans older.

Is the ASTALIFT D-UV Clear White Solution good for oily skin?

It has a matte finish and is rated low on the pore-clogging scale, so it generally suits oily and acne-prone skin. It is also rated a good base under makeup.

Does the ASTALIFT D-UV Clear White Solution SPF 50+ Pa++++ leave a white cast?

White cast is rated low, so it generally wears clear despite using titanium dioxide. The matte finish keeps it looking even.

Is it mineral or chemical?

It is a hybrid, pairing mineral titanium dioxide with the chemical filter butyl methoxydibenzoylmethane. So it sits between the two categories.
